Cydia

Cydia

Cydia is a powerful Debian APT package manager that allows you to download tweaks and apps not approved by Apple for your jailbroken iPhone, iPad, and iPod Touch. As a free and open-source platform, it's a staple for those who embrace jailbreaking, offering features like content discovery, native applications, and unattended installation. It's an excellent BuildStore alternative if you're comfortable with jailbreaking your device to gain ultimate control.

NoCyFresh

NoCyFresh

NoCyFresh is a specific utility for jailbroken iOS devices that replaces the standard Cydia launcher to disable its auto-refresh feature, allowing for manual refreshing. While it requires a jailbreak, this free iPhone tool is a valuable BuildStore alternative for users who want more control over Cydia's behavior, streamlining their experience with customized app stores.
